Consumer:Renal injury, with tubular necrosis, elevation of the blood urea nitrogen (BUN) or serum creatinine, and abnormal urinary sediment, has been noted with the use of capreomycin. Its use in patients with renal insufficiency must be undertaken with great caution, and the risk of additional renal injury should be weighed against the benefits to be derived from therapy. Capreomycin for injection is substantially excreted by the kidney, and the risk of toxic reactions to this drug may be greater in patients with impaired renal function. Patients with reduced renal function should have dosage reduction based on creatinine clearance using the guidelines proposed by the manufacturers (see prescribing information).
